Hey all,

I have a MRi router, and the model is Viking. I need to open another port. This allows one port of the router IP address to be directed towards a paritcular server in the office. So, for example, your router's IP address is 1.2.3.4 and you open port 80, forwarding it to a server in your office with the IP, say, 5.6.7.8 that is running a webserver. Now, if anyone tries to access http://1.2.3.4/ from the outside world, the router should direct them to the webserver on the 5.6.7.8 server.
